#d1cf61 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d1cf61 is composed of 82% red, 81.2% green and 38%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 1% magenta, 53.6%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 58.9 degrees, a saturation of 54.9% and a lightness of 60%. #d1cf61 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ffc2 with #a39f00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

Shades and Tints of #d1cf61

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090903 is the darkest color, while #fdfd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d1cf61

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9a9a98 is the less saturated color, while #f8f53a is the most saturated one.
